Katherine Wu HoKatherine Wu Ho Yenny Wu Ho practices out of the Pensacola office of Wicker Smith, where she focuses primarily on medical malpractice, professional liability, and trucking/auto accident matters. Ms. Wu Ho earned her Juris Doctor from Florida State University College of Law in 2023, where she was a FSU Garnet and Gold Scholar and received a Book Award in the Children’s Advocacy Clinic. During law school, Ms. Wu Ho worked as a law clerk at the Department of Health in the Prosecution Services Unit. She received a Bachelor of Science in Public Health and a Master of Public Health in Health Policy from Tulane University. Prior to joining Wicker Smith as an attorney, Ms. Wu Ho worked as a summer associate with the firm assisting on medical malpractice and professional liability cases.
